Rotary club donates mobile oral cancer screening bus to SRIHER

The Rotary Club of Adyar and Fourrts India Laboratories have donated a mobile oral cancer screening bus to the Sri Ramachandra Dental College and Hospital. The unit is equipped with advanced imaging technology to facilitate early detection in underserved communities.

The Rotary Club of Adyar, in association with Fourrts India Laboratories Pvt. Ltd., donated a mobile oral cancer care bus worth ₹60 lakh to Sri Ramachandra Dental College and Hospital on Tuesday.
